Hugo Strasser Hugo Strasser - "King of Swing"


"As born in the year 1922 the 20th century of course was the time of my life. Anything beyond then I regard as a gift and as a basis to fulfil my lifelong curiosity for another few years. My memories date back to my parent´s hous in Munic´s  Schwabing district. On evening the street lights were lighted by a gas man. In summer when it was quite hot the streets were watered by harnessed splashing carts in the evening and cars were regarded as a sensation from us kids only to be beaten by the overflying zeppelin which we were allowed to admire from the top of our school house. After school came the music studies at the Academie of Vocal Art in Munic with the main subject clarinet. The fascination towards Swing appeared soon and was not blocked although the studies were completely oriented on the classic way. The war brutally ended the beautiful time of maturing to man. But music helped to survive. The „Amis“ during the occupation era were for us young musicians the first listeners capable of enthusiasm, which always were amazed that young Germans, despite the Nazi era, played their music that perfect. For us [it was] the ideal entry into the job. 1949 Foundation of the Max Greger Band, which I belonged to for 5 years. 1955 the start of my own orchestra. Radio, film, records and finally the television, all that served to the rise of a certain popularity at the area of dance music.

This way of profession was accompanied by an incredible technical development in all areas. From the gas lights to the laser beam. From gramophone to the super stereo system. From the two-stroke-engine over the jet aircraft to the landing on the moon. But man didn´t keep pace, he is the uncalculable beeing on our earth and will never experience total peace .....although he is the greatest wonder!

My curiosity remains, but disappointment will still overshadow it in the 3rd millennium!"
